Output 31ae126f5f22482583d622214ee89680d4c87802229a86a8ea0ffc072e6c6607:0
- value
- 5000000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d6d270ce23a371a82e9006e640ca7830896a8229 OP_EQUAL
- address
- 3MGtdGVH9cHQy4AC9KsJyh1vzc5vKkH7Cf
- transaction
- 31ae126f5f22482583d622214ee89680d4c87802229a86a8ea0ffc072e6c6607
- spent
- true